Part A: $0 premium for most Wilson, North Carolina residents who paid Medicare taxes for 10 or more years. The Part A hospital deductible is $1,736 in 2026.
Part B: $202.90 per month standard premium in 2026, an increase from $185.00 in 2025. Higher-income residents pay more through income-related monthly adjustment amounts.
Medicare Supplement (Medigap): $80 to $300 or more per month depending on plan letter and age, covers gaps not paid by Original Medicare.

Wilson, North Carolina residents with limited income and resources may qualify for Extra Help, also known as the Low Income Subsidy, which can dramatically reduce Part D prescription drug costs for Medicare beneficiaries who meet federal eligibility thresholds. Medicare Savings Programs can help qualifying Wilson seniors by covering the Part B premium and other cost-sharing expenses, providing meaningful relief for those on fixed incomes. You cannot be turned down for Blue Medicare Supplement, and may not have to complete a medical questionnaire, if you meet all of the following criteria: • You are age 65 or older, or under age 65 and are eligible for Medicare due to disability3 • You enroll within six months of enrolling in Medicare Part B • You are not covered by certain Medicaid programs • You are a resident of North Carolina
If you enroll early, you may be eligible for a Medicare Supplement plan without waiting periods for pre-existing conditions. If you wait until after your deadline to enroll, you may have a waiting period for pre-existing conditions.

TruHearing covers one hearing aid per ear per year for a low copay of $499 for Standard hearing aids, $699 for Advanced hearing aids or $999 for Premium hearing aids. Also, as part of the program, a TruHearing provider will help you choose the best hearing aid for your lifestyle and unique hearing needs.
